qcacmn: VHT/HE info in radiotap header of mgmt & control frames

In monitor mode, radiotap header contains VHT/HE information in management
and control frames after association of STA to AP.For this,reset of
ppdu_info is required before processing of ppdu in order to avoid reuse
of ppdu_info.
